Canned bean sprouts are a versatile ingredient often found in various Asian cuisines, adding both texture and a touch of freshness to dishes. These crisp, tender sprouts are typically derived from mung beans and have a mild, nutty flavor. Packaged for convenience, they make a quick, nutritious addition to stir-fries, soups, and salads without the need for washing or trimming.
Beyond their culinary uses, canned bean sprouts boast a nutritional profile that includes vitamin C, folate, and fiber, supporting a balanced diet. They are an excellent way to incorporate more vegetables into meals, providing convenience without compromising on taste or health benefits.
